236 Deputy Thomas P. Broughan asked the Minister for the Environment, Community and Local Government the current progress by Dublin City Council and Fingal County Council on the Malahide Road/Clare Hall town centre realignment or bypass; if his attention has been drawn to the urgent need to plan and construct the realignment to permit the remediation and completion of the Belmayne and Newtown section of the north fringe as per the DCC and Fingals LAPs for the district; and if he will make a statement on the matter. The issue of road realignment or bypass is a matter for the planning authorities concerned pursuant to their functions as planning authorities under planning legislation, taking account of roads and transport policies and legislation for which the Minister for Transport, Tourism and Sport is responsible, and the policies of the relevant agencies under the aegis of the Department of Transport, Tourism and Sport.

In discharge of my role as a statutory consultee on draft local area plans under the Planning Acts, my Department will make observations to the relevant planning authorities as appropriate.
